Function ICLX_GET_VALUEHELP_SCMTYPE_IN pattern details
In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.CALL FUNCTION 'ICLX_GET_VALUEHELP_SCMTYPE_IN'"Input Help 'Permitted Subclaim Types for Claim Loaded in BDT'.
EXPORTING
* IV_MAXROWS = "
* IV_SORTED = ' ' "Checkbox
* IV_LANGUAGE_ISO = SY-LANGU "Language According to ISO 639
IMPORTING
EV_MESSAGE_TYPE = "Message Type: S Success, E Error, W Warning, I Info
TABLES
* ET_MESSAGE_PROTOCOL = "Message Log: Error, Warning, Information, Success Messages
* ET_VALUEHELP = "Input Help: Value and Description
IMPORTING Parameters details for ICLX_GET_VALUEHELP_SCMTYPE_IN
IV_MAXROWS -
Data type: IOptional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IV_SORTED - Checkbox
Data type: XFELDDefault: ' '
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IV_LANGUAGE_ISO - Language According to ISO 639
Data type: LAISODefault: SY-LANGU
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
EXPORTING Parameters details for ICLX_GET_VALUEHELP_SCMTYPE_IN
EV_MESSAGE_TYPE - Message Type: S Success, E Error, W Warning, I Info
Data type: ICLX_MESSAGE_TYPE_DO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
TABLES Parameters details for ICLX_GET_VALUEHELP_SCMTYPE_IN
ET_MESSAGE_PROTOCOL - Message Log: Error, Warning, Information, Success Messages
Data type: ICLX_MESSAGE_PROTOCOL_S_INOptional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
ET_VALUEHELP - Input Help: Value and Description
Data type: ICLX_VALUEHELP_SOptional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
